Paul Work
Associate Professor & Associate Chair
School of Civil and Environmental Engineering
Georgia Institute of Technology
Expertise:
coastal engineering, fluid mechanics, sediment transport, water waves, field measurements of waves, currents, and sediments, contaminated sediments, hydrographic surveying, scientific diving
Issues of Interest:
Beach erosion, beach nourishment, coastal water quality, coastal and ocean observing systems, contaminated sediments and estuarine transport mechanisms
Current Projects:
- Sediments and water quality assessment at US Marine Corps firing/bombing ranges
- Loggerhead sea turtle mortality
- Georgia Tech / Skidaway Institute of Oceanography Joint Program in Coastal Science and Engineering
- Coastal water quality and influence of septic systems
